設定應用生成器

asset compute項目是特別定義的App Builder項目,因此需要訪問Adobe開發者控制台中的App Builder才能設定和部署這些項目。

在Adobe開發人員控制台中建立和設定App Builder

按一下以設定App Builder(無音頻)

  1. 登錄到 Adobe開發人員控制台 使用與預配 帳戶和服務。 確保您是 系統管理員開發人員角色 的下界。

  2. 通過點擊建立App Builder項目 建立新項目>從模板建立項目> App Builder

    如果_​建立新項目​按鈕​應用程式生成器​_類型不可用,這意味著您的Adobe組織不可用 已使用App Builder設定

    • 項目標題: WKND AEM Asset Compute
    • 應用名稱: wkndAemAssetCompute<YourName>
      • 應用名稱 必須在所有FApp Builderifly項目中都是唯一的,以後不可修改。 在公司或組織名稱前加上前置詞,並在尾碼上加上有意義的尾碼是一種很好的方法,例如: wkndAemAssetCompute
      • 為了實現自我啟用,通常最好將您的名稱 應用名稱,例如 wkndAemAssetComputeJaneDoe 以避免與其他App Builder項目發生衝突。
    • 工作區 添加名為 Development
    • Adobe I/O Runtime 確保 包含每個工作區的運行時 已選中
    • 點擊 保存 保存項目
  3. 在App Builder項目中,選擇 Development 從工作區選擇器

  4. 點擊 +添加服務> API 開啟 添加API 嚮導,使用此方法添加以下API:

    • Experience Cloud>Asset compute
      • 選擇 生成密鑰對 點擊 生成鍵對 按鈕,並保存下載的內容 config.zip 到安全的地點 以後使用
      • 點擊 下一個
      • 選擇產品配置檔案 整合 — Cloud Service 點擊 保存已配置的API
    • Adobe Services > I/O事件 點擊 保存已配置的API
    • Adobe Services > I/O管理API 點擊 保存已配置的API

訪問private.key

設定 asset computeAPI整合 生成了新的密鑰對,並且 config.zip 檔案已自動下載。 此 config.zip 包含生成的公共證書和匹配 private.key 的子菜單。

  1. 解壓縮 config.zip 將檔案系統上的安全位置 private.key以後
    • 機密和私鑰永遠不應作為安全問題添加到Git中。

查看服務帳戶(JWT)憑據

此Adobe I/O項目的憑據由本地 asset compute開發工具 與Adobe I/O Runtime互動,需要納入Asset compute項目。 熟悉服務帳戶(JWT)憑據。

Adobe開發人員服務帳戶憑據

  1. 在Adobe I/OProject App Builder項目中,確保 Development 工作區被選中
  2. 點擊 服務帳戶(JWT)憑據
  3. 查看顯示的Adobe I/O憑據
    • 公鑰 在底部列出 私有密鑰 對應 config.zip 下載時間 asset computeAPI 已添加到此項目。
      • 如果私鑰丟失或被洩露,則可以刪除匹配的公鑰,並使用此介面在Adobe I/O中生成新的密鑰對或將其上載到該密鑰中。

本頁內容